HD 40873 is a star in the northern constellation of Auriga, a few degrees to the south of Delta Aurigae. Located around 411 light-years distant,[2] it shines with a luminosity approximately 45 times that of the Sun and has an effective temperature of 8,074 K.[6] It is a suspected variable star[3] and has a fairly rapid rotation rate, showing a projected rotational velocity of 134 km/s.[7] Eggen (1985) suggested it is a probable member of the Hyades Supercluster.[9]

Samuel Molyneux named this star Telescopica in Auriga.[10] Flamsteed catalogued it as 35 Camelopardalis Heveliana, which is the name James Bradley continued to use, although it is within the borders of the modern constellation Auriga.[11] Francis Baily reclassified it to Auriga as star 1924 in the British Association's 1845 Catalogue of 8377 Stars.[12]

HD 40873 is considered to be an Am star, a chemically peculiar star with unusually strong absorption lines of metals.[13] It has been given a spectral type of kA5mA7IV,[14] although other catalogues have given more normal classifications such as A7 V or A7 III.[4][5]

Components

[edit]

HD 40873 has a 9th magnitude class A5 companion about half an arc-minute away. It is designated as SAO 25549.[15] The companion is itself a pair of stars, each of similar brightness, separated by 0.6".[16]
